Re: Madden NFL 10 Patch #1 Available, Post Impressions Here

I have given EA/Tiburon grief, which they have deserved, so I will pay them a compliment, when deserved.

There is definitely a noticeable improvement in Blocking since the patch. It isn't perfect still, but a big improvement from the mess it was before. Outside runs actually have blocking now lol. Blockers now do not turn around and block people behind the play and leave you in the lurch anywhere near as much as before, but it does still happen.

One thing though. The blocking is improved, but the way in that it is accomplished is a little weird. It seems like on outside runs, the O-Line gets an unnatural speed burst, a la the receivers speed burst to make a catch, to get the outside positioning. It also seems like the game pretty much just gives the blockers the outside block, even if they are positioned to the inside.

I guess you can't complain too much because it works, but I am a little suspect about its implementation. It is a patch though, and not a new game, so maybe this was the quickest and best way that they could handle it in the short term. From a purely aesthetic standpoint however, it does not look very organic and I hope that they can find a better way to do this on subsequent Madden's, so that the outcome looks more aligned with what precipitates it visually on screen.

The pursuit angles were not fixed though and the breaking tackles, if they were tweaked, it is not apparent. It happens just as much as ever.

As for the broadcast cam, maybe someone can tell me if I am wrong, because I only tried it once in Practice, but is the broadcast cam still vertically oriented? If so, that is very disappointing as a real broadcast has a horizontal field view orientation. Please let me know if I am mistaken and if it is horizontal in an actual game or if there is something else that I need to adjust to get it that way or if it is in fact a standard vertically oriented view that is just pulled back further.

Overall, I am pretty pleased with the patch.

Re: Madden NFL 10 Patch #1 Available, Post Impressions Here

I see one of the fixes is for "improved pursuit angles on outside running plays".

No way is this fixed yet, get outside on a running play and I still see the CPU taking horrible angles, I see guys running backwards and straight downfield even though they have an angle.

They are giving me an extra 20-30 yards before they even attempt to use their angle. Even though they're ahead of me and have an angle to tackle me they are running parallel to the running back.

It also seems that sometimes when I get the corner some defenders are ignoring me (and their angle) and running backwards, turning what should have been a 3-4 yard run into an 11-12 yard run.
